在虚拟现实(VR)技术日益普及的今天,许多用户可能会遇到VR体验受阻的问题,其中模型下载与渲染难题是造成这一现象的主要原因。本文将深入探讨这一难题,并分析其背后的原因及解决方案。
一、模型下载难题
1.1 模型数据量大
VR模型通常包含大量的3D模型、高清纹理以及复杂的动画效果,这使得模型数据量巨大。在有限的网络环境下,模型下载速度慢,用户体验不佳。
1.2 网络延迟
网络延迟是影响VR模型下载速度的重要因素。在下载过程中,如果网络延迟较高,用户将面临漫长的等待时间。
1.3 服务器带宽限制
服务器带宽限制也是导致模型下载速度慢的原因之一。当大量用户同时访问服务器时,服务器带宽可能无法满足所有用户的需求。
二、渲染难题
2.1 GPU性能不足
VR渲染对GPU性能要求较高。如果用户设备GPU性能不足,将导致渲染效果差,甚至无法流畅运行VR应用。
2.2 画面分辨率高
VR应用通常采用高分辨率画面,这进一步增加了渲染难度。在有限的硬件条件下,高分辨率画面可能导致卡顿现象。
2.3 光照与阴影效果
VR渲染中,光照与阴影效果对画面质量有很大影响。如果光照与阴影效果处理不当,将导致画面不真实,影响用户体验。
三、解决方案
3.1 优化模型数据
3.1.1 压缩模型数据
对VR模型进行压缩,减小文件大小,提高下载速度。可以使用各种模型压缩工具,如3ds Max的File Converter插件。
3.1.2 减少模型复杂度
在保证模型质量的前提下,适当减少模型复杂度,降低渲染负担。
3.2 提升网络环境
3.2.1 使用CDN加速
通过CDN(内容分发网络)技术,将模型数据分发到全球各地的节点,降低用户下载距离,提高下载速度。
3.2.2 优化网络带宽
提高服务器带宽,满足大量用户同时访问的需求。
3.3 提升硬件性能
3.3.1 更新显卡驱动
定期更新显卡驱动,提高GPU性能。
3.3.2 选择高性能VR设备
选择性能较高的VR设备,如Oculus Rift、HTC Vive等。
3.4 优化渲染技术
3.4.1 使用LOD(细节层次)技术
根据相机距离动态调整模型的细节,降低渲染负担。
3.4.2 优化光照与阴影效果
采用合理的光照与阴影算法,提高画面真实感。
四、总结
模型下载与渲染难题是影响VR体验的重要因素。通过优化模型数据、提升网络环境、提升硬件性能和优化渲染技术,可以有效解决这一难题,提升VR用户体验。随着技术的不断发展,相信VR体验将越来越流畅,为用户带来更加震撼的沉浸式体验。
